摘要:本文介绍了山西社交类app开发语言,旨在引起读者的兴趣并提供背景信息。
随着智能手机的普及,社交类App成为人们生活中不可或缺的一部分。山西作为中国的一个文化名城,也有许多特色的社交类App应运而生。这些App提供了各种各样的社交功能,如交友、约会、聚会等,为人们提供了更方便、快捷的社交方式。而在这些App的开发过程中,选择合适的开发语言是非常重要的。
正文:
合适的开发语言是社交类App开发成功的关键之一。在选择语言时,需要考虑开发成本、开发周期、性能要求以及开发者的熟练程度等因素。常见的社交类App开发语言包括Java、Swift、Python等。在山西的社交类App开发中,由于人才储备和平台适配等因素,我们推荐使用Java语言进行开发。
Java是一种跨平台的编程语言,具有广泛的应用领域。在社交类App开发中,Java语言能够提供稳定、高效、安全的性能。此外,Java语言拥有庞大的开发者社区和丰富的开发资源,开发者可以快速解决问题和获取帮助。对于山西的App开发者来说,选择Java语言能够更好地满足开发需求。
1、优秀的性能:Java语言具有优秀的性能表现,具备快速响应和高效的数据处理能力,可以满足用户对社交类App的实时互动需求。同时,Java的虚拟机和垃圾回收机制保证了内存的高效利用和资源的优化。
2、丰富的开发工具和框架:Java语言拥有众多成熟的开发工具和框架,如Spring、Hibernate等,可以提高开发效率和代码质量。这些工具和框架能够简化开发过程,提供模块化的架构和丰富的功能扩展。
3、跨平台的支持:Java语言实现了一次编写、到处运行的理念,能够在不同的操作系统和设备上运行。这对于社交类App来说尤为重要,因为用户可能使用不同的设备来访问App,如手机、平板电脑等。
1、用户管理:Java语言提供了强大的用户管理功能,开发者可以轻松实现用户注册、登录、信息修改等功能。同时,Java还能够保证用户数据的安全性和隐私保护。
2、实时通讯:社交类App需要提供实时的消息和聊天功能,Java语言通过使用WebSocket等技术,可以实现快速、稳定、可靠的消息传递和通讯。这对于用户的互动体验至关重要。
3、地理位置服务:Java语言的地理位置服务能够满足用户的定位需求,开发者可以利用Java提供的API获取用户的地理位置数据,并实现相应的功能,如查找附近的人、地点等。
随着技术的不断进步,社交类App的发展也将面临新的挑战和机遇。未来,山西社交类App开发语言可能会更加注重人工智能技术的应用,如推荐系统、情感分析等。此外,随着5G技术的普及,社交类App的实时互动性将得到进一步提升。
结论:
本文详细阐述了山西社交类App开发语言的重要性和Java语言的优势,以及Java语言在用户管理、实时通讯和地理位置服务等方面的应用。未来,我们可以期待社交类App开发语言在人工智能和5G技术的发展下实现更多创新。选择合适的开发语言是确保社交类App开发成功的关键,开发者们在实践中应根据项目需求和技术发展来做出选择,并不断学习和提升自己的技能。